Producers’ ovens, kettles, and slicers run differently from kitchen stoves and home blenders. Every batch of this concentrate powder is designed with industrial settings in mind. Particle fineness, for example, sits between 80 and 120 mesh, because uniform distribution means no hot spots or streaking during rehydration. The moisture content is always held at less than 7%. Anthocyanin levels hold above 2.5% in each lot, reaching well past the diluted results sometimes seen in “extracts” from mixed sources. This degree of consistency gets built-in through gravimetric blending, not afterthought mixing.
In beverage and yogurt runs, the solubility of this concentrate powder saves hours over alternatives. Its dispersibility cuts foaming and clogging, keeping lines moving during large-scale bottling. For bakery fillings or ice cream mixes, fast hydration avoids “floaters” or off-flavors caused by undissolved fragments. Each year we’ve aligned specs after routine feedback from jam and confectionery clients, and that means batches clear the blender in seconds rather than minutes, while color stability stays high in refrigerated and frozen storage.
Experience over decades shows shortcuts in raw sourcing come back as shelf-life and flavor problems. Early tests using commodity potatoes showed clear drawbacks—lower anthocyanin, less earthy aroma, and purple tones that ran too blue. Our shift to a controlled contract farming base means the purple sweet potatoes we select meet cultivar purity standards, not just bulk volume. Each shipment receives an anthocyanin profile assessment, filtering rogue batches before production even begins. Our extraction uses hot-water circuit tanks, stripping color while keeping the taste and phytonutrient load. Vacuum-assisted spray drying then instantly locks in that composition, maintaining the purple intensity and resisting degradation under light and heat.
No artificial solvents ever enter our process. This isn’t just about marketing—it avoids off-notes in the flavor, sidesteps migration issues in candies, and respects growing customer scrutiny about ingredient lists. Over years of scale-up, we solved foam issues during drying by tuning feed rates and inlet temperatures so powder comes off the belt dry, not scorched or saturated.

Cheaply produced powders made from mixed or low-grade roots often result in a faint lavender instead of an authentic purple. Many importers source “purple sweet potato extract” bulk lots blended with other root vegetables or dyed over with beet and grape juice to mask low pigment concentration. These powders lose stability when heated, fade inside finished syrups, or develop musty flavors after storage.
By contrast, pure concentrate from targeted purple sweet potato varieties maintains pigment integrity thanks to standardized extraction cycles and without dilution. Decades of adjustments let us avoid bitterness from excess skin or overripe roots, a flaw that can taint finished goods such as energy bars or cookies. Industrial mixers never gum up or layer out, even in batches containing high sugar or acid loads.
Across Asia and North America, buyers point out that rehydrated solutions using our powder stay clear, instead of turning cloudy as can happen with certain competitive extracts. This effect traces directly to the water-soluble anthocyanin fraction, not the less soluble polyphenols found in off-spec materials. That clarity leads to more visually striking products, whether an RTD tea, ice cream swirl, or jelly cup.
